HM The Sultan, Belarusian President Stress Importance of Boosting Cooperation

Minsk: His Majesty Sultan Haitham bin Tarik and President Alexander Lukashenko of the Republic of Belarus have emphasized the importance of boosting cooperation in the fields of education and culture to deepen bilateral relations and bring the peoples of the two countries closer. They noted that the joint industrial cooperation projects currently under development will positively impact the growth of bilateral economic relations.

According to Oman News Agency, this was stated in a joint communiqu© issued on the occasion of the state visit made by His Majesty Sultan Haitham bin Tarik to the Republic of Belarus on 6-7 October 2025. The communiqu© highlights the leaders’ commitment to enhancing cooperation between Oman and Belarus and addressing international and regional issues of common interest.

The discussions included progress on agreements from previous high-level visits in 2024 and 2025, focusing on food security, agriculture, industry, logistics, healthcare, tourism, and culture. Both leaders appreciated efforts to boost bilateral trade and expand the exchange of goods, such as Belarusian food products and industrial machinery, and Omani products of interest to Belarus.

The communiqu© mentioned joint projects in infant formula production, dairy products, and machinery assembly in Oman, which are expected to foster economic relations. The leaders also expressed readiness to expand investment cooperation in agriculture, IT, furniture, and pulp and paper production.

The signing of an agreement in May 2025 to establish a Joint Committee for Cooperation and Investment was lauded, with a focus on enhancing coordination between Omani and Belarusian entities. The importance of the direct flight program on the Minsk-Salalah-Minsk route, launched in February 2025, was also emphasized to boost tourism.

The leaders underscored the significance of developing direct business communication, participating in exhibitions, and cultural exchanges, highlighted by the mutual visa waiver agreement. They agreed on establishing a legal foundation to continue strengthening relations and implementing practical programs and action plans.

Both sides affirmed shared stances on global issues, compliance with the UN Charter, and readiness for cooperation within international organizations. They condemned coercive measures and unilateral sanctions, aiming for a just international system.

His Majesty Sultan Haitham bin Tarik expressed gratitude for the hospitality received and invited President Lukashenko to visit Oman.
